第四部分 写作(共两节,满分40分)
第一节(2024·山西临汾校联考模拟预测)(满分15分)
假定你是李华,你的美国笔友Sam看到你在社交媒体上发布的“Just applied to be a volunteer at the 9th Asian Winter Games(HARBIN 2025)”. Feeling excited!”,他很感兴趣,发邮件询问志愿者申请事宜。请你给他回封邮件,内容包括:1. 志愿活动要求;2. 活动意义。
注意:写作词数应为80左右。
Dear Sam,
I hope this email finds you in great spirits.
Delightedly knowing your interest in the 9th Asian Winter Games,I can't wait to share details with you.
The Asian Winter Games is a significant event. Volunteering at it is really a unique opportunity to meet and interact with many different people,and experience the spirit of sportsmanship and competition. As for its requirements,excellent communication and organisation skills with flexibility are emphasised. Additionally,proficiency in both Mandarin and English is a must. For more detailed information,you can refer to the attachment.
I sincerely hope you will take this opportunity to participate in the Games. Looking forward to hearing from you.
Yours,
Li Hua

阅读下面材料,根据其内容和所给段落开头语续写两段,使之构成一篇完整的短文。续写词数应为150左右。
A group of poor people live in a village of Africa. The people there relied on corn farming for their livelihood. However, the harsh natural conditions often resulted in poor harvests. Droughts were the biggest challenge, while sudden downpours during the rainy season would flood the fields. Despite these difficulties, there was a young boy in the village named Steven who had a deep love for science.
He dreamed of using knowledge to change the fate of his community.
From a young age, the boy was fascinated by the wonders of science. He spent his days exploring the world around him, eager to know its mysteries. While other children played in the fields, he could be found conducting “experiments” and thinking about his future under the shade of a tree. He wanted to develop a dam to store rainwater and then pump(用泵抽运) the water from the dam to water the corn when there would be a drought. But to build the dam was a big problem.
His passion for learning was undeniable, but his father, a traditionalist who valued hard work above all else, did not understand or support his son’s ambition at first. To him, the only real way to help the family was through manual labour on the farm.
Despite his father’s disapproval, Steven remained determined in his pursuit of knowledge. Steven believed that education held the key to a better future, not just for himself but for the entire village. Seeing his son’s firm determination, the father changed his mind. The father realised that perhaps there was more to life than working in the fields. With a heavy heart, he emptied his savings to send Steven to school, hoping that one day his son would make his own dream come true.
Years passed, and Steven tirelessly worked on his studies. His efforts paid off when he graduated with top honours from university. Armed with a wealth of knowledge and a burning desire to make a difference, he returned to his village with a mission.
Paragraph 1:
Upon returning to the village, Steven immediately started to solve the problem.
He gathered the villagers and presented his innovative plan to construct a multifunctional dam,which could conserve rainwater as well as provide a reliable water source during periods of drought. Although some villagers were initially skeptical,Steven's enthusiasm and determination convinced them of the project's importance. Meanwhile,he organised a team to create a detailed proposal and budget for the dam construction,which they planned to submit to the local government for funding and support.
Paragraph 2:
After knowing the project, all the villagers joined in the construction of the dam.
Everyone generously contributed their time,labour,and resources to ensure the success of the dam project. The villagers worked tirelessly,devoting themselves to the construction of the dam. Within just a few months,their efforts bore fruit and the dam was completed. The dam not only successfully saved the rain water but also could pump water to irrigate the field during the dry season. With the toughest problem solved,both Steven and the villagers saw their wish come true.
